One-Off Feature
This rural Peak District cottage with a garden and an open-plan layout sleeps up to three guests and four canine companions. Spend your time away exploring the walking trails, dog-friendly pubs and nature reserves nearby. At the cottage, you can admire countryside views from the floor-to-ceiling windows and spend cosy evenings relaxing by the fire or cooking homemade meals for your loved ones.
Step inside and find yourself in the open-plan lounge/kitchen/diner with wooden furnishings and tones of grey and orange throughout. Natural light pours through the picture windows onto the sofa seating area surrounding a wood burner. In the corner of the room is a wooden dining table with chairs. Continue into the kitchen area to find traditional wooden cabinets making up the fitted ‘L’-shaped unit with white surface tops. Completing the interior is a contemporary family bathroom plus two bedrooms – a double with an en-suite wet room and a single bedroom. Outside, you’ll find a garden with a BBQ and furniture. There is off-road parking for one car.
While staying on the outskirts of the Peak District’s village of Flash, you’ll be just 6 miles from the spa town of Buxton. Take your four-legged friends for a run around the Three Shires Head (3 miles) hiking area where they can go for a splash in the waterfalls. Step back in time at the Ruin of Errwood Hall (9 miles) or Solomon’s Temple (4.5 miles) – which is also a great spot for far-reaching countryside views. For a challenging adventure, head to the top of The Roaches, a mountain peak 5 miles away.
